Adjusted EBITDA was only slightly positive for the year, indicating that efforts in cost discipline and efficiency have yet ...
In the latest close session, Cleveland-Cliffs (CLF) was down 2.94% at $13.20. The stock's performance was behind the S&P 500's daily gain of 0.64%. Elsewhere, the Dow gained 1.23%, while the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results